Our question was how many songs people have bought in the past month vs. how many hours they have worked to earn money. The population we chose for our questionnaire was 30 high school students. We chose this because they will not all have the same results for each category. High school students also pay more attention to new music, and buying c.d’s is the norm for students. Adults with jobs tend to not pay as much attention to the music world and are too busy to keep up.

Potential bias would be that we picked our friends instead of a variety of people with different interests. Also things that could have been more bias are that at music stores or on iTunes. They try to sell the more popular music and they don’t always have the less known artists so some people don’t go on iTunes or shop at stores. Instead they have to go to a special website or download it for free.

Question #1 summary• For this part of the project we wondered if there is a relation

between Times on Vacation VS. Total Days on Vacation. There was a very big range for both. When we did a Linear Regression we got an r value of .52467. This isn’t terribly bad but it wasn’t as good as we hoped. The mean of # of times on vacation is 2.95 while the mean for total days on vacation is 16.51.

• If we were to make a box and whisker chart this is the data you would find:Standard Deviation: 2.35 Median:2 Mode:2.9

Range: 12• There is an average of about 3 vacations people take per year • This shows that most people only go on 2-3 vacations a year.

There is an outlier of 10 and 12 vacations in a year.
